1. A catheter blood pump (“blood pump”), comprising:
an expandable pump portion extending distally relative to a catheter, the pump portion including
an impeller housing that includes an expandable blood conduit defining a blood lumen, the expandable blood conduit comprising:
a plurality of struts extending distally from the catheter, a proximal impeller scaffold portion extending distally from the plurality of struts, a distal impeller scaffold portion, and a central scaffold portion disposed between the proximal impeller scaffold portion and the distal impeller scaffold portion, the proximal impeller scaffold portion and the distal impeller scaffold portion having a plurality of linear axial elements and a plurality of circumferentially adjacent circumferential connectors, the central scaffold portion having a different configuration than the proximal impeller scaffold portion and the distal impeller scaffold portion and including a plurality of helical elements having a helical configuration between the proximal impeller scaffold portion and the distal impeller scaffold portion, wherein each of the helical elements is an extension of a linear element in at least one of the proximal impeller scaffold portion or the distal impeller scaffold portion, wherein the proximal impeller scaffold portion and the distal impeller scaffold portion do not include helical elements, the central scaffold portion being less stiff in response to a radially inward force than the proximal and distal impeller scaffold portions, and
a membrane coupled to the proximal impeller scaffold portion, the central scaffold portion, and the distal impeller scaffold portion, the membrane at least partially defining the blood lumen, and
at least one impeller disposed at least partially within at least one of the proximal impeller scaffold portion and the distal impeller scaffold portion.
